Transgaz intends to buy the majority stake in Petrostar Ploiești, a company with 70 years of tradition in engineering for the oil and gas industry, according to a company statement.
Transgaz, the operator of the national gas transmission system in Romania, has put on the agenda of next month’s AGM “the approval of the acquisition of a 51% stake in the share capital of Petrostar S.A. at a maximum price of 4,520,143 lei”. “The subscription is conditional on obtaining a 51% stake in the share capital of Petrostar SA”, Transgaz says.
With over 70 years of experience, Petrostar is the leading technological engineering, design and consultancy company for the oil and gas extractive industry in Romania, according to its own description.
“The company was founded in 1949 as the sole design institute of the Ministry of Petroleum, and covers all activity in this field on the territory of Romania. Until the early 1990s, PETROSTAR was the only consultant for the Romanian hydrocarbon producing industry. Starting with 1991, the company was reorganized as a joint-stock company with entirely private capital,” the company’s presentation states.
The company, which has 100% individual shareholders, had a turnover of 17 million lei in 2023 and a profit of 167,000 lei.
